““Complicated” is a joyful tangle of shapes that all showed up at the same time and refused to form an orderly line. Pastel colors swirl and bump into one another like they’re gossiping, while bold blue outlines try their best to keep the peace — and fail in the most charming way. Every curve, corner, and squiggle seems to have its own opinion, creating a lively crowd of characters who are clearly up to something.
Some shapes lean in like old friends sharing secrets, others puff up like tiny rivals ready to debate, and a few just wander through the chaos with delightful confusion. It’s a whole bustling neighborhood of abstract personalities, each insisting on being part of the story even if they don’t quite agree on what the story is.
“Complicated” celebrates the beautiful messiness of connection — how harmony and disagreement can dance together and still make something wonderfully alive.”
